-
SWITCH PUSH SPST-NO 100MA 42V
Please send RFQ , we will respond immediately.
Quantity:
846-014-540-208
EDAC Inc.
CIR030FP-40A-8SW
ITT Cannon, LLC
383-2SUGC/S400-A4
Everlight Electronics Co Ltd
20021221-00014C4LF
Amphenol ICC (FCI)
M39003/01-6064
Vishay Sprague